Of course you should.. if you don't want a job. Heck look at the
problems the automakers and other big companies are having with pretty
much the equivalent in their contracts. You think most of the country's
employers who are substantially smaller are going to be able to
magically come up with the money? As that hotbed of conservative
thought, the Washington Post pointed out recently: " "The $12,106
average cost of family coverage this year is roughly equivalent to a
year's salary for a full-time worker earning the minimum wage, which is
$12,168."
Of course the real question went zooming past: So how on earth do
people think that an employer mandate ever could work since it would
force employers to virtually double the wages of these workers? Job loss
would be guaranteed.
Two things need to be done. 1) Eliminate the huge subsidies built
in to the system at all levels. 2). Take responsibility for insurance
away from the workplace so that you again have the entity paying for
insurance being the one that actually uses it.
